‘The Young and the Restless’ Spoilers here and we’re ready to get into a fresh new week and we have some fun spoilery goodies to share.
The week of Monday, December 1 to Friday, December 5 looks like it’s going to be an interesting one.
We’re going to get some desperate moves, and they could make or break those involved.
Audra Charles (Zuleyka Silver) will admit to Nate Hastings (Sean Dominic) that she accepts he’ll never forgive her.
She’ll point to how he’s moving on with Victoria Newman (Amelia Heinle) as proof.
She’s not wrong, but it’ll be interesting to see how long Nate and Victoria will keep claiming to only be friends.
Jack Abbott (Peter Bergman) will update Ashley Abbott (Eileen Davidson) on what Victor Newman (Eric Braeden) is planning.
She’ll ask if he has a plan, and he does. Unfortunately, she won’t like it.
We get the feeling she’ll be asked to get into Victor’s confidence, or at least distract him.
